The north Indian states of Himachal Pradesh, Delhi, Haryana, Punjab, Rajasthan experienced dust storms, strong winds and rain while a severe storm, accompanied by hail and rain, lashed Shimla. Dust storms, rain and thunder lashed parts of northern India on Tuesday, uprooting trees and blowing the roofs off homes in Himachal Pradesh's Shimla district but striking with less fury in other places. ...
Read More